Luxury homes from R7m on offer in Stellenbosch golf estate

08 Aug 2018

Entrepreneurs know that life is too short to be working on someone else’s dream - or living in that person’s dream home, for that matter. For the many buyers who opt to settle in luxury estates such as De Zalze Winelands Golf Estate in Stellenbosch, living in a secure environment that offers a superlative quality of life, is the dream.

“Many of our buyers and residents are entrepreneurs who have businesses outside of Stellenbosch, and even in Gauteng, but prefer for their families to safely enjoy the Cape Winelands lifestyle. With a home at De Zalze Winelands Golf Estate, they commute during the week which allows them to combine their desired quality of life with their work commitments,” says Di van Graan, Pam Golding Properties agent for De Zalze Winelands Golf Estate.

According to the New World Wealth’s South Africa Report, Stellenbosch is one of the fastest growing areas for high-net-worth individuals, with numbers rising by over 20% over the past 10 years. Many of these buyers opt for exclusive luxury estates such as De Zalze Winelands Golf Estate, a 300ha estate comprising 14 distinct villages with various residential properties for sale or rent. Biometric access and state-of-the-art security add to the appeal of this high-end estate.

Van Graan says golf estates offer considerable value for property investors, largely because of the range of amenities they offer, and De Zalze Winelands Golf Estate has established itself as one of South Africa’s most sought-after luxury investments.

House prices here can range from R7 million to upwards of R25 million, and Pam Golding Properties recently sold a home for R30.25 million. According to Lightstone property data, the median property price of a home on the estate strengthened from R9.69 million last year to R10.3 million for 2018 (to date). The median sectional title price is R2.975 million for 2018. and Van Graan says sectional title units of up to R5.5 million are available.

With its working farm, complete with vineyards, citrus orchards and olives groves, De Zalze Winelands Golf Estate offers an idyllic country lifestyle. Its 18-hole golf course, designed by Peter Matkovitch, is rated among the top five in the province.

The nearby Kleine Zalze winery has just won the international Best New World Wine Producer Award and Terroir, the winery’s restaurant and one of three on the estate, has also established itself as one of South Africa’s premium culinary offerings.

De Zalze Winelands Golf Estate also includes two luxury lodges offering boutique accommodation. Tennis, boules and scenic walks through the 120 hectares of vineyards are among the many activities exclusively enjoyed by residents.

Van Graan says De Zalze Winelands Golf Estate counts the renowned Winelands attractions of Spier and Blaauwklippen among its neighbours. Surrounded by the Simonsberg and Helderberg Mountains, the estate also boasts exceptional views.

With the historical Stellenbosch town centre on its doorstep, residents have their pick of top schools and tertiary institutions. The Coetzenburg Stadium has top-notch training facilities which are also used by international athletes such as the visiting Sevens rugby players, among others.

Shopping opportunities in the area include Stellenbosch Square, conveniently opposite the estate, as well as Waterstone with one of the best Woolworths emporiums nationwide.
